Cristina Ramos was an opera singer and a self-confessed diva who previously won Spain's Got Talent in 2016, and received a golden buzzer on that show, as well as this she had garnered a golden buzzer on World's Got Talent, making her one of eight acts to have had a golden buzzer on two series of a Got Talent brand show or on a Got Talent brand show and World's Got Talent. Cristina represented Spain on America's Got Talent: The Champions making the finals and ultimately placing fourth. Cristina appeared on Britain's Got Talent: The Champions (Series 1), to represent Spain. She did not make the final of BGT: The champions however though.

The fourth edition of Art Night London's most popular free contemporary art festival will take place on the night of Saturday 22 June 2019, beginning at 5pm in King's Cross and 7pm in Walthamstow, and running throughout the night. Sunday 23 June will see a selection of projects open for Art Night's Sunday Trail from 12pm to 4pm. Art Night is generously supported by international auction house Phillips for the fourth year running, and this year takes place as part of the official programme for the first ever Mayor's London Borough of Culture in Waltham Forest.

Vencl Dance returns to Graham Center of Contemporary Dance June 21-23 with 'Critical Junctures,' an evening of contemporary modern dance by Susan Vencl with music by Arlene Sierra. The concert premiers 'Intersections,' a 35 minute sextet, and presents a 33 minute reconstruction of Vencl's 2016 meditation on randomness and unpredictability, 'Long Before Afterward.'
